Not forgotten
Weekend away in Moama, a small town on the Murray River New South Wales.
Often go there and notcied what appears to be a new memorial on an open grass place.
It has a number of plaques on it commemerating Australians involvement in all theaters of war from Boer war 1899 to Afghanistan today. It is one of only a few that encompass the Merchant navy.
